For 2021, the X1 is available in two configurations, with both models sharing the same features and engine, differing only in terms of drivetrain. The sDrive28i routes power to the front wheels, while the xDrive28i is all-wheel driven. The exterior of this SUV features 18-inch alloys and halogen headlights that can be upgraded for LED units. You also get a power rear liftgate and an optional moonroof. The interior features automatic climate control, as well as eight-way power-adjustable front seats, a rearview camera, and rear privacy glass. The infotainment system includes an 8.8-inch touchscreen display with Apple CarPlay integration and voice-activated controls. Standard safety systems comprise frontal collision warning, lane departure warning, cruise control, and speed limit info. Power is provided by a turbocharged 2.0-liter four-cylinder engine producing 228 hp and 258 lb-ft of torque.
